2000 BMW Z3 vs. 1974 BMW 1502
To start off, 2000 BMW Z3 is newer by 26 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1974 BMW 1502.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1974 BMW 1502 would be higher. At 2,990 cc (6 cylinders), 2000 BMW Z3 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2000 BMW Z3 (229 HP @ 5900 RPM) has 146 more horse power than 1974 BMW 1502. (83 HP @ 5800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2000 BMW Z3 should accelerate faster than 1974 BMW 1502.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2000 BMW Z3 weights approximately 475 kg more than 1974 BMW 1502.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 2000 BMW Z3 (300 Nm @ 3500 RPM) has 170 more torque (in Nm) than 1974 BMW 1502. (130 Nm @ 3500 RPM). This means 2000 BMW Z3 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1974 BMW 1502.
Compare all specifications:
2000 BMW Z3 | 1974 BMW 1502 | |
Make | BMW | BMW |
Model | Z3 | 1502 |
Year Released | 2000 | 1974 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 2990 cc | 1574 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 229 HP | 83 HP |
Engine RPM | 5900 RPM | 5800 RPM |
Torque | 300 Nm | 130 Nm |
Torque RPM | 3500 RPM | 3500 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 84 mm | 84 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 89.6 mm | 71 mm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 10.2:1 | 8.6:1 |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Number of Seats | 2 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 2 doors | 2 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 1405 kg | 930 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4030 mm | 4240 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1750 mm | 1600 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1310 mm | 1420 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2450 mm | 2510 mm |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 51 L | 50 L |
